A man was stabbed and seriously wounded during a domestic incident Saturday afternoon in the South Side Wentworth Gardens neighborhood.

The 30-year-old was stabbed in the groin and left shoulder about 4:15 p.m. in the 200 block of West 38th Street, according to Chicago Police.

He was taken in serious condition to Stroger Hospital, police said.

A 39-year-old woman has been taken into custody and charges were pending Sunday morning, police said. Additional information on the domestic-related incident was not immediately available.
